TWO Inverclyde women have been awarded prestigious accolades in the 2024 New Year's honours list.

Inverclyde Council chief executive Louise Long has received a Member of the Order of the British Empire (MBE), and a British Empire Medal (BEM) has been given to Girlguiding president Margaret Douglas Rae from Kilmacolm. 

Louise Long, 53, is a qualified social worker and has been part of local government for the last 33 years. 

In 2021 she became the Chief Executive of Inverclyde Council. She is also the co-chair of the Scottish Government National Children and Families Leadership Group, and director and trustee of the Young Scot Board. 

Margaret Douglas Rae, 80, has been involved in Girlguiding for 50 years. 

She has climbed Munro summits with guiding groups, and was a committed Scottish Walking advisor, encouraging people to gain the qualifications needed to lead young members into the hills.
